VMware Integrated OpenStack 대시보드에서 VMware 테마의 스타일 지정, 로고 및 책갈피 아이콘을 수정할 수 있습니다. 사용자 지정된 변수를 VMware Integrated OpenStack 대시보드의 OpenStack RC 파일에 추가할 수도 있습니다.

사용자 지정 테마에는 다음 항목이 포함될 수 있습니다.
  • _styles.scss: 추가 스타일
  • _variables.scss: 색 코드 정의
  • favicon.ico: VMware Integrated OpenStack 대시보드의 책갈피 아이콘
  • logo.svg: 각 페이지의 왼쪽 상단 모서리에 표시되는 그래픽
  • logo-splash: 로그인 페이지에 표시되는 그래픽

사전 요구 사항

  • 사용자 지정 로고는 길이 216픽셀, 너비 35픽셀이어야 합니다. 다른 크기의 그래픽은 제대로 표시되지 않을 수 있습니다.
  • 사용자 지정 로고 파일은 SVG 형식이어야 합니다.

프로시저

  1. 사용자 지정 테마 파일을 포함하는 themes 디렉토리 또는 사용자 지정된 변수가 포함된 openrc.patch 파일을 OpenStack RC 파일에 생성합니다. 예를 들면 다음과 같습니다. #cat openrc.patch export OS_TENANT_NAME=projectName

    다음 디렉토리 구조를 사용합니다.

    • _styles.scss, _variables.scssopenrc.patch 파일은 themes 디렉토리에 있어야 합니다.
    • favicon.ico, logo.svg, logo-splash.svg 파일은 themes/img 디렉토리에 있어야 합니다.

    테마에 5개 파일을 모두 포함할 필요는 없습니다. 예를 들어 사용자 지정 로고만 포함하고 기본 스타일을 사용하도록 선택할 수 있습니다.

  2. themes 디렉토리를 themes.tar라는 TAR 파일에 아카이브합니다.
    참고: TAR 파일 이름은 themes.tar여야 합니다.
  3. vSphere에서 컨텐츠 라이브러리를 생성하고 여기에 themes.tar 파일을 업로드합니다.

    컨텐츠 라이브러리에 대한 자세한 내용은 컨텐츠 라이브러리 사용 항목을 참조하십시오.

  4. Integrated OpenStack Manager 웹 인터페이스에 admin 사용자로 로그인합니다.
  5. OpenStack 배포에서 배포 이름을 클릭하고 관리탭을 엽니다.
  6. 설정 탭에서 Horizon 테마를 선택하고 사용을 클릭합니다.
  7. themes.tar 파일을 포함하는 컨텐츠 라이브러리의 이름을 입력하고 확인을 클릭합니다.

결과

VMware Integrated OpenStack 대시보드 서비스가 다시 시작되고 사용자 지정 테마 파일 또는 사용자 지정 OpenStack RC 파일이 로드됩니다. 서비스를 사용할 수 있게 되면 로그인하고 VMware 테마로 전환하여 사용자 지정을 표시할 수 있습니다.

다음에 수행할 작업

Horizon 테마 페이지에서 편집을 클릭하여 다른 컨텐츠 라이브러리를 지정하거나 사용 안 함을 클릭하여 사용자 지정 테마 사용을 중지할 수 있습니다.

참고: 사용자 지정 테마를 편집하거나 사용하지 않도록 설정한 후에는 업데이트된 테마가 표시될 수 있도록 브라우저 캐시를 지웁니다.